A birding friend here in Olympia has said that he's seen a couple of Broad-winged Hawks (at least, hawks that are most likely to be Broad-wings) in this area over the last several years. I looked up the status of the species in Hal Opperman's Birder's Guide to Washington, which cites a few observations in western Washington in the fall. It also makes the intriguing suggestion that there might be a "largely undetected southward migration through Western Washington." Does anyone know of observations of Broad-wings that might support that speculation?
